随着科技的飞速发展,智能车机互动体验已经成为汽车行业的一大趋势。对于冒险家来说,拥有一款能够提供丰富互动体验的智能车机,无疑将为他们的驾驶之旅增添更多乐趣。本文将深入探讨智能车机互动新体验,并分析冒险家如何驾驭这些先进技术。
智能车机互动新体验概述
1. 车载智能语音助手
车载智能语音助手是智能车机互动体验的核心。通过语音识别技术,驾驶者可以轻松控制车机系统,如导航、音乐、电话等功能。以下是一个简单的代码示例,展示了如何使用语音识别技术实现车载智能语音助手:
import speech_recognition as sr
# 初始化语音识别器
recognizer = sr.Recognizer()
# 获取麦克风输入
with sr.Microphone() as source:
audio = recognizer.listen(source)
# 识别语音
try:
command = recognizer.recognize_google(audio)
print(f"您说的内容是:{command}")
except sr.UnknownValueError:
print("无法理解您说的话")
except sr.RequestError:
print("无法获取语音服务")
2. 车载娱乐系统
现代智能车机通常配备有丰富的车载娱乐系统,如在线音乐、电影、游戏等。以下是一个简单的代码示例,展示了如何使用Python库实现车载音乐播放:
import spotipy
from spotipy.oauth2 import SpotifyClientCredentials
# 初始化Spotify API
client_id = 'your_client_id'
client_secret = 'your_client_secret'
client_credentials_manager = SpotifyClientCredentials(client_id=client_id, client_secret=client_secret)
sp = spotipy.Spotify(client_credentials_manager=client_credentials_manager)
# 播放音乐
def play_music(track_id):
results = sp.track(track_id)
print(f"正在播放:{results['name']} - {results['artists'][0]['name']}")
# 获取用户输入并播放音乐
track_id = input("请输入歌曲ID:")
play_music(track_id)
3. 车载导航系统
智能车机互动体验还包括车载导航系统。以下是一个简单的代码示例,展示了如何使用Python库实现车载导航:
import geopy.distance
# 计算两点之间的距离
def calculate_distance(coord1, coord2):
return geopy.distance.distance(coord1, coord2).km
# 获取用户输入并计算距离
coord1 = (34.0522, -118.2437) # 洛杉矶坐标
coord2 = (40.7128, -74.0060) # 纽约坐标
distance = calculate_distance(coord1, coord2)
print(f"从洛杉矶到纽约的距离是:{distance}公里")
冒险家如何驾驭智能车机互动新体验
1. 学习相关技能
冒险家需要掌握一定的编程技能,以便更好地利用智能车机互动新体验。例如,学习Python编程可以帮助他们实现车载智能语音助手、车载娱乐系统和车载导航系统等功能。
2. 关注行业动态
智能车机互动体验技术不断更新,冒险家需要关注行业动态,了解最新的技术发展趋势。这有助于他们及时更新自己的技能,并充分利用智能车机互动新体验。
3. 勇于尝试和创新
冒险家在驾驭智能车机互动新体验时,要勇于尝试和创新。他们可以结合自己的兴趣和需求,开发出独特的车载应用,为驾驶之旅增添更多乐趣。
总之,智能车机互动新体验为冒险家提供了丰富的驾驶乐趣。通过学习相关技能、关注行业动态和勇于尝试创新,冒险家可以更好地驾驭这些先进技术,开启一段全新的驾驶之旅。
